How to Put Fusion Cell in Power Armor in Fallout 4
Just walk up to your power armor with the fusion core in your inventory. There should be a prompt to insert it when you interact with the back of the armor. Basically, it's like plugging in a very deadly toaster, easy peasy!

Actually, it's fusion cores, not cells, that you need for the power armor. Make sure you've got one in your inventory, approach the suit, and the game kinda guides you from there. If you're out in the wasteland without one, those suits are just glorified metal statues.
You don't need any fancy tricks or console commands. Just have a fusion core (not cell) and make sure you're at the back of the power armor. A prompt will magically appear to 'Enter Power Armor' when you have the core. It's almost like the game wants you to become a walking tank.
